Recursive computation of steady-state probabilities in priority queues
Abstract
Exact recursive formulas are derived for the state probabilities in priority queueing systems (preemptive and non-preemptive). The derivation is based only on the general structure of the generating function involved, and thus is simpler and more general than previous methods. Furthermore, applications of the method to other queueing systems are discussed. © 1990.
